This invention relates to a towel dispensing apparatus for dispensing inter-folded paper towels, More particularly, the invention has for its object the provision of a dispensing apparatus and what I now consider for paper towels, which will be exceedingly cheap and inexpensive to manufacture and which will be of such construction that it will not be likely to get out of order when in use.
A further object of the present invention resides in the provision of a simple push button operating mechanism for apparatus of this class cooperating with a displaceable barrier which is shiftable with the operating mechanism from a position in which it is locked thereby and in which position it prevents access to the leading edge of a towel to another position in which the edge of the towel may pass over the top of the barrier. The barrier is adapted for automatic return movement by which movement it moves up back of the leading edge of the towel which is presented in a position in which it may be manually withdrawn by the user. Upon the barrier assuming the last mentioned position, it is again locked by the operating mechanism and the leading edge of the following towel which is ldrawn' out from the inter-folded stack upon manual withdrawal of the preceding towel descends in back of the barrier, so that it cannot be accessible for withdrawal until a further manipulation is made of the operating member. The present invention accordingly has for its objects the Vprovision of means and mechanism to provide for the foregoing barrier operations and to provide for the locking of the barrier .at its proper stage of operation to the general end that towel wastage may be discouraged.'
Further objects reside in the provision `of a simple apparatus and locking controls for a shiftable barrier in a towel dispensing apparatus.

' Fixed tothe end of the shaft 28 and within the mechanism casing is ya cam shaped disc 39 pro- 75 vided with alocling recessv 40 adapted to receive assembly secured to the a tongue 4| projecting forward from a depending rear end of the operating member. This arrangement serves to lock the barrier plate 32 against inward movement and prevent access to the leading end of the towel when the operating member is in its normal outward position (the position shown in Fig. 5). The barrier plate 32 is normally swung to the position of Fig. 2 by a spring 43 which is curled around the shaft 28 and secured to the cam disc 39. The other end of this spring preferably bears against the bottom of the case as shown. The barrier plate isncrmally swung to the position of Fig. 2 by resilient means such as 43-43a. The spring 43 is curled around the shaft 28 and secured to the cam disc 39 and the other end of such spring preferably bears against the bottom of the case as shown. Either one or both of such springs 43-43a maybe used as desired and such resilient means are stressed by such manipulation of the manually manipulable member or operating member 34e-35.
` Pivotally carried upon the operating member is a spring pressed pawl 44 normally urged against'a stop 45 on the operating member by the spring. The nose of this pawl is disposed so as to intercept the abrupt shoulder of the cam disc 39' upon inward manual movement of the operating member. Engagement between the pawl 44 and the shoulder occurs after the nose or finger portion 4l has been dis-engaged from the notch 4i! so as to unlock the cam disc 39, the shaft 28 and the barrier plate. Further inward movement of the operating member will cause thef'cam disc to be rocked clockwise to thereby swing the barrier plate 32 from the position shown in Fig. 2 rst to the dotted line posi'- tion of Fig. 3. This movement of the barrier plate will bend back the leading edge of the towel and ultimately after the barrier plate 32 moves past the dotted line position of Fig. 3 toward the full line position of Fig. 3 the barrier plate will clear the end of the towel, whereupon the end of the towel by its own resiliency will move from the dotted line position of Fig. 3 to the full line position of Fig. 3. At approximately the time when the barrier plate 32 reaches the full line position of Fig. 3 the pawl 44 will have rocked the cam disc 39 to such an extent that the pawl will trip over the shoulder of the cam disc 33 whereupon spring 43 comes into action to rock the shaft 28 in an anti-clockwise direction. This movement of the barrier plate willhold the leading edge ofthe towel in the position shown in Fig. 4. At this stage of the operation the towel can be withdrawn by the user grasping the leading edge and drawing it vout in the usual manner. The following towel will. be drawn down in the usual mannervbut such leading edge of the following towel will assume a position back of the barrier plate 32 (see the Fig. 2 position). After release of the operating member the lock will againfengage and the barrier plate will again be locked to prevent access yto the leading edge of the following towel until the operating member is again pushed inward.
The foregoing described arrangement provides a simple means for preventing towel wastage. Comparatively few moving parts are required and these are all of simple( construction and easy to manufacture. The mechanism further is one of such character that it is not likely to get out of order when in use. It may be desired to provide an-inspection opening in the sides lof the cabinet to permit inspection of the leading edge of the towel and allow it to be straightened if it should become inadvertently wrinkled or crumpled. For this purpose round openings 4G (see Fig. 2) can be provided in each side member lils. The openings are preferably disposed in the relation shown.
summarizing, the mode of operation is as follows: First, the barrier plate blocks access to a towel and is locked in such blocking position. Second, the push button is pushed inward and the initial movement unlocks the barrier. Further movement swings the barrier to allow the towel edge to fly over the barrier. Third, the barrier returns but it is now behind the towel :o that it holds the towel in accessible position for manual withdrawal. Upon release and return of the operating member the barrier is again locked.
